Can;t find too many spawners yet but some are mixed in around the never ending tilapia beds. Bigger fish are showing up more often, finally .Soft plastics getting the vast majority of response, particularly GP and Watermelon red/blk. 1/16 oz bullet is all you need to manage the water column if you chose not to go weightless. Should be a super solid March. Get some Ocho's, and some Tricks and lay it on em!

Some spawn bass can be found but not many yet, as most beds are tilapia ridden. Throwing weightless Trick worms has been hot with watermelon red and GP being the best options. Soft plastics of any nature with these colors will produce. Ok action on jerkbaits and sexy frogs. Good luck!

Random spawning occurring Bottom hopping trick worms and sticks has been most productive. Sporadic action on jerkbaits. Slower retrieves seem to be the best bet until the water spikes a little higher. Good luck!

As the water continues into the mid 70s expect solid fishing this April. Full moon on 4/6 should keep this week interesting and successful. The hottest bait for me lately has been the 6th Sense Divine Swimbaits in the 3.8 pro shad. They are killing it on a 1/4 or 1/8 oz ball jighead, or a 6th sense matched jighead if you want to get an even better experience. Yo-yo slightly while hitting different water columns and you're bound to score.

Great swimbait action when they are active, Using a 1/8 to 1/4 ball jighead will do the trick. Good time to throw the Fat Swings and bluegill colored soft plastics. Wacky is super hot right now with big fish enjoying the slow fall of a GP senko weightless. Go get you some!
